Job Title: Food Scientist
Job Description
The Food Scientist will provide technical leadership and support to various departments, working hands-on with cross-functional teams to develop new products, improve existing ones, and drive cost-saving initiatives. They will act as the technical liaison to manufacturing facilities to ensure product quality and food safety during commercialization, with potential travel for product trials and start-ups.
Hard Skills
Bachelors Degree in Food Technology, Food Science, Chemistry, Chemical Engineering, or a related field
Minimum 3 years R&D experience in food industry
Project management experience for product development in food industry
Knowledge of non-GMO project, gluten-free and vegan compliance
Follow GMP protocol
Soft Skills
Strong communication skills
Ability to work with cross-functional teams
High level of mental reasoning and analytical skills
Good palate for smell and taste acuity
